Cringeworthy Forum Guidelines and Rules

Navigating the "Cringeworthy" Forum on Freeman Movement:

Welcome to the "Cringeworthy" section of the Freeman Movement website! While our platform primarily delves into the profound concepts of "Freeman on the Land" and the strategies of lawful rebellion, this forum offers a lighter, yet critical, space for our community. Here, we gather to share and comment on the peculiar, the bizarre, and the outright cringeworthy moments of life outside our usual thematic scope.

What to Post:

1. Social Media Mishaps: Share screenshots or links to posts from social media where individuals are unintentionally funny or embarrassingly unaware. This can range from misguided attempts at humour, bizarre product promotions, to bizarre public rants.

2. Awkward Videos: This includes everything from viral videos capturing awkward moments, misguided public speeches, or failed attempts at viral challenges. However, ensure the content respects the privacy and dignity of individuals involved.

3. Memes and Cringeworthy Content: Post memes or content that capture the essence of cringe. These should not be related to Freeman on the Land or lawful rebellion but rather everyday occurrences or pop culture missteps.

4. Lifestyle Fails: From fashion faux pas to DIY disasters, this forum welcomes content where someone's attempt at something unique or innovative spectacularly backfires.

5. Bizarre News: Articles or news segments that feature odd, quirky, or cringe-inducing events not related to our core themes.

What Not to Post:
  • Freeman on the Land or Lawful Rebellion Content: This forum is designed to provide a break from our usual discussions. Please keep these topics for their respective forums to maintain the diversity of content on our site.
  • Personal Attacks or Bullying: We aim to laugh at situations, not at people. Any content that promotes cyberbullying or personal attacks will be removed.
  • Misinformation: Even when sharing something for its cringe factor, ensure that the context is clear and the content does not perpetuate misinformation.
  • Explicit or Offensive Material: Content that is overly crude, explicit, or offensive in nature will be moderated and potentially removed.
Guidelines for Posting:
  • Respect Privacy: When posting about public figures or celebrities, use content that is already widely circulated to avoid privacy issues.
  • Provide Context: Always give some context or explanation with your post. Why did you find it cringe? What's the background?
  • Encourage Discussion: Start your post with a question or a prompt for discussion. For example, "What would you do if you were in this situation?"
  • Moderation: Remember that posts here are subject to our general community guidelines. We promote respectful dialogue and aim to foster a community where everyone feels safe to participate.
  • Engage Positively: While the content might be cringeworthy, your engagement should remain positive. Critique the content, not the person.
In Conclusion: Cringeworthy Forum

This forum aims to be a place where we can collectively appreciate the lighter side of life's awkward moments. By sharing these experiences, we not only create a space for laughter, but also for learning from the missteps of others in a supportive community environment. Let's keep the cringe coming, but always with the spirit of empathy and good humour!
